package cache
import (
"time"
expirationcache "k8s.io/kubernetes/pkg/client/cache"
)
// ObjectCache is a simple wrapper of expiration cache that
// 1. use string type key
// 2. has an updater to get value directly if it is expired
// 3. then update the cache
type ObjectCache struct {
cache expirationcache.Store
updater func() (interface{}, error)
}
// objectEntry is an object with string type key.
type objectEntry struct {
key string
obj interface{}
}
// NewObjectCache creates ObjectCache with an updater.
// updater returns an object to cache.
func NewObjectCache(f func() (interface{}, error), ttl time.Duration) *ObjectCache {
return &ObjectCache{
updater: f,
cache: expirationcache.NewTTLStore(stringKeyFunc, ttl),
}
}
// stringKeyFunc is a string as cache key function
func stringKeyFunc(obj interface{}) (string, error) {
key := obj.(objectEntry).key
return key, nil
}
// Get gets cached objectEntry by using a unique string as the key.
func (c *ObjectCache) Get(key string) (interface{}, error) {
value, ok, err := c.cache.Get(objectEntry{key: key})
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
if !ok {
obj, err := c.updater()
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
err = c.cache.Add(objectEntry{
key: key,
obj: obj,
})
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
return obj, nil
}
return value.(objectEntry).obj, nil
}
func (c *ObjectCache) Add(key string, obj interface{}) error {
err := c.cache.Add(objectEntry{key: key, obj: obj})
if err != nil {
return err
}
return nil
}

package csr
import (
"crypto/x509/pkix"
"fmt"
metav1 "k8s.io/apimachinery/pkg/apis/meta/v1"
"k8s.io/apimachinery/pkg/fields"
"k8s.io/apimachinery/pkg/types"
"k8s.io/apimachinery/pkg/watch"
certutil "k8s.io/client-go/util/cert"
certificates "k8s.io/kubernetes/pkg/apis/certificates/v1beta1"
certificatesclient "k8s.io/kubernetes/pkg/client/clientset_generated/clientset/typed/certificates/v1beta1"
)
// RequestNodeCertificate will create a certificate signing request and send it to API server,
// then it will watch the object's status, once approved by API server, it will return the API
// server's issued certificate (pem-encoded). If there is any errors, or the watch timeouts,
// it will return an error. This is intended for use on nodes (kubelet and kubeadm).
func RequestNodeCertificate(client certificatesclient.CertificateSigningRequestInterface, privateKeyData []byte, nodeName types.NodeName) (certData []byte, err error) {
subject := &pkix.Name{
Organization: []string{"system:nodes"},
CommonName: fmt.Sprintf("system:node:%s", nodeName),
}
privateKey, err := certutil.ParsePrivateKeyPEM(privateKeyData)
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("invalid private key for certificate request: %v", err)
}
csr, err := certutil.MakeCSR(privateKey, subject, nil, nil)
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("unable to generate certificate request: %v", err)
}
req, err := client.Create(&certificates.CertificateSigningRequest{
// Username, UID, Groups will be injected by API server.
TypeMeta: metav1.TypeMeta{Kind: "CertificateSigningRequest"},
ObjectMeta: metav1.ObjectMeta{GenerateName: "csr-"},
Spec: certificates.CertificateSigningRequestSpec{
Request: csr,
Usages: []certificates.KeyUsage{
certificates.UsageDigitalSignature,
certificates.UsageKeyEncipherment,
certificates.UsageClientAuth,
},
},
})
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("cannot create certificate signing request: %v", err)
}
// Make a default timeout = 3600s.
var defaultTimeoutSeconds int64 = 3600
resultCh, err := client.Watch(metav1.ListOptions{
Watch: true,
TimeoutSeconds: &defaultTimeoutSeconds,
FieldSelector: fields.OneTermEqualSelector("metadata.name", req.Name).String(),
})
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("cannot watch on the certificate signing request: %v", err)
}
var status certificates.CertificateSigningRequestStatus
ch := resultCh.ResultChan()
for {
event, ok := <-ch
if !ok {
break
}
if event.Type == watch.Modified || event.Type == watch.Added {
if event.Object.(*certificates.CertificateSigningRequest).UID != req.UID {
continue
}
status = event.Object.(*certificates.CertificateSigningRequest).Status
for _, c := range status.Conditions {
if c.Type == certificates.CertificateDenied {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("certificate signing request is not approved, reason: %v, message: %v", c.Reason, c.Message)
}
if c.Type == certificates.CertificateApproved && status.Certificate != nil {
return status.Certificate, nil
}
}
}
}
return nil, fmt.Errorf("watch channel closed")
}

package queue
import (
"sync"
"time"
"k8s.io/apimachinery/pkg/types"
"k8s.io/client-go/util/clock"
)
// WorkQueue allows queuing items with a timestamp. An item is
// considered ready to process if the timestamp has expired.
type WorkQueue interface {
// GetWork dequeues and returns all ready items.
GetWork() []types.UID
// Enqueue inserts a new item or overwrites an existing item.
Enqueue(item types.UID, delay time.Duration)
}
type basicWorkQueue struct {
clock clock.Clock
lock sync.Mutex
queue map[types.UID]time.Time
}
var _ WorkQueue = &basicWorkQueue{}
func NewBasicWorkQueue(clock clock.Clock) WorkQueue {
queue := make(map[types.UID]time.Time)
return &basicWorkQueue{queue: queue, clock: clock}
}
func (q *basicWorkQueue) GetWork() []types.UID {
q.lock.Lock()
defer q.lock.Unlock()
now := q.clock.Now()
var items []types.UID
for k, v := range q.queue {
if v.Before(now) {
items = append(items, k)
delete(q.queue, k)
}
}
return items
}
func (q *basicWorkQueue) Enqueue(item types.UID, delay time.Duration) {
q.lock.Lock()
defer q.lock.Unlock()
q.queue[item] = q.clock.Now().Add(delay)
}
